Slavoj Žižek, dubbed by the Village Voice "the giant of Ljubljana", returns with a new edition of his seriously entertaining book on film, psychoanalysis, and life. His inimitable blend of philosophical and social theory, Lacanian analysis, and outrageous humour demonstrates how Hollywood movies can explain psychoanalysis—and vice versa.

In Enjoy Your Symptom!, Žižek explores the intersection of cinema and psychoanalytic theory with his signature style, making complex theories accessible and engaging. This book illustrates the interplay of film and psychoanalysis in a way that is both educational and enjoyable.

About the Author

Slavoj Zizek is Research Fellow at the University of Ljubljana. He teaches and lectures frequently in the United States. Among his many books are Looking Awry and The Ticklish Subject.
